Outburst flood alert in Pakistan

The Hunza River (Pakistan) was blocked by a landslide in January and now threatens to overtop and trigger a large outburst flood as spilling waters erode the barrier.
Water level is expected to overtop in 1-2 days (on May 29th). Megaflood might develop in hours.
